After the debate debacle caused doubts about President Biden’s competency, he was rushed to do interviews to show he is perfectly fine. One of those interviews was with Philadelphia radio host Andrea Lawful-Sanders, who exposed afterwards that she was given 8 questions ahead of time she should select from.
After her disclosure, she resigned after being encouraged to do so from her position at WURD radio, with the president and CEO of the radio station, Sara Lomax, saying “The interview featured pre-determined questions provided by the White House, which violates our practice of remaining an independent media outlet accountable to our listeners. As a result, Ms. Lawful-Sanders and WURD Radio have mutually agreed to part ways, effective immediately.”

President Joe Biden’s media campaign is under fire after a radio host revealed damning information that doesn’t help his case.
CNN reporter Victor Blackwell pointed out that two separate radio hosts in two different states asked almost identical questions during their interview with Biden.
Philadelphia radio host Andrea Lawful-Sanders revealed that Biden’s media team provided a list of questions to approve prior to the interview. She said she picked four pre-written questions from a list of eight submitted to her by the White House.
“Okay, so, the White House sent the questions to you ahead of the interview?” Blackwell asked.
“Yes, and I got several questions, eight of them. And the four that were chosen were the ones that I approved,” Lawful-Sanders confirmed.
After receiving backlash, the Biden media team announced it would no longer provide pre-approved questions to interviewers.
“While interview hosts have always been free to ask whatever questions they please, moving forward we will refrain from offering suggested questions,” Biden’s booking operation for media outlets said.
